Time of the Gentiles The time of the Gentiles is a description of the day we are now living in and can be found in Luke 21:24. It is a time where the Gentiles (NON JEWS) have taken over control of Jerusalem blocking the ultimate goal of the Jews to return to their land. In the beginning God had plans for the Jews, through them He was going to bless all nations of the earth and set up a Kingdom with Jesus as ruler. Unfortunately the Jews didn't recognise Jesus as the Son of God, and killed Him. Because of this God turned to the Gentiles and set about calling a 'Body' or a 'Church' from the nations of the earth, who would serve Him and love Him as their King and saviour. After this point the Jews will be re-united with the promised of God and the promise land. The fullness of the gentiles started with Pentecost and ends at the Rapture, a short time before the 'time of the gentiles' actually draws to a close, at the Second Coming. |
